**Alert: FareTrial Variant Imbalance**

Fires when the ticket-pricing experiment on the Lanterway booking flow assigns more than 60% of traffic to a single variant over one hour. Usually caused by a stale allocation config after a deploy. Check the assignment dashboard, then redeploy the allocator with the current config. Do not pause the experiment without approval. For allocator access or config questions, write to the experimentation team.

escalation mailbox, kaweg-kahif: druwyn.sordor@nelvroworks.corp

Subject: Welcome to Sproutly on-call

Hey! Quick orientation for future maintainers: Sproutly's scheduler computes watering times nightly at 01:30, and the only page-worthy failure is a stuck cron lock — everything else self-heals by morning. If greenhouses report dry beds, check the lock table first, not the valve service. Common fixes, dashboards, and the escalation path are all collected on the internal page here:

dashboard of hadug-bahif = https://grafana.paliqworks.corp/view/display/job/41c137a73b0b

Meeting notes — Awards night prep (excerpt)

Quick update for the receiving site at Branfield Hall: the trophies for the Larkspur Awards are back from the engraver, Mosely & Tane, and they look great. Two had typos fixed on the spot, so all fourteen are good to go. They'll travel in the padded flight case; please unbox them gently and check the nameplates. The confidential line about the courier hand-over is added just below.

dispatch memo: the istwyn norwyn courier leaves the lamael kaswyn briwyn tamix jorael gorix zoreth holir ledger at gate 3079 under passcode 677723

Hi dispatch — quick one. The sealed-bid tender packet for the Morrow Bridge works needs to reach Tallis & Greve's office before Thursday noon, envelope intact and unopened. No leaving it at the front desk, please — it has to go to the bid registrar directly. Hand-over instruction below.

courier memo of bawef-kaguf: the briion quenox courier leaves the tamdor aldius joreth belion julir joreth wenix pelath ledger at gate 7145 under passcode 571533